Princess Leonor’s Military Training

Recently, she’s reached a significant point in her journey to the throne, becoming an adult and starting her military training.

In August 2023, Princess Leonor went to the Military Academy of Zaragoza, feeling both nervous and excited. Two months later, on the same day she was supposed to take an oath, she became the official heiress.

Princess Leonor during military sessions
Princess Leonor engaged in maneuvers at the San Gregorio National Training Center.

She made a historic speech during her swearing-in, saying:

“I owe myself to all Spaniards, whom I will serve at all times with respect and loyalty.”

She asked people to trust her because she trusts in the future of her country.

For eight months, she’s been undergoing tough military training, and she’s been doing really well. Her bosses have said she’s been treated just like everyone else, without any special treatment.

What Awaits the Princess of Asturias After the Military Training?

Leonor is almost done with her time in Zaragoza. According to the academy’s schedule, exams will be held from May 11 to 24. After that, there will be two weeks of final instruction and training ending on June 7. Finally, on June 19, there will be a closing ceremony attended by King Felipe and Queen Letizia.

After that, Leonor will have a short vacation in Palma de Mallorca before continuing her military training at the Military School of Marín.
